Text For Citation: 01 Item/Group: 001 Hazard:
29 CFR 1926.21(b)(2): The employer did not instruct each employee in the recognition and avoidance of unsafe condition(s) and the regulation(s) applicable to his work environment to control or eliminate any hazard(s) or other exposure to illness or injury a) 100 Green Street, Marcus Hook, PA - Tank 40-TK-102 - The employer did not instruct its employees that pile driving operations must be suspended when cutting operations are located within twice the length of the longest pile from the pile driver. On March 30, 2015 an employee was fatally injured when he was struck-by a falling pile.
